Reading the Terms: What Actually Decides Your Value

Here is the uncomfortable truth about the no-bonus casino world: the term “no bonus” does not mean “no terms.” Every operator has conditions attached to deposits, withdrawals and verification, and the difference between a good experience and a frustrating one often comes down to how those terms are written.

We have compiled a glossary of the terms that matter most, based on our review of each operator’s documentation.

Term Plain-English Meaning Practical Note
Minimum withdrawal The smallest amount you can request to cash out. Typically £10 to £20; check before you play small balances.
Verification window Time allowed to submit ID documents after a withdrawal request. Faster verification means faster payouts; upload documents early.
Payment method restrictions Some methods cannot be used for bonuses or have different processing times. E-wallets are usually fastest; bank transfers can take days.
Maximum withdrawal The upper limit on a single cash-out request. High rollers should confirm limits before depositing large sums.
Inactive account fee A charge applied after a period of no activity. Usually 12 months; log in regularly or close the account.

For context, wagering requirements at traditional bonus casinos commonly range from about 20x to 65x, set at the operator’s discretion. A £50 bonus at 35x would demand £1,750 in turnover before withdrawal. The no-bonus model eliminates that maths entirely, which is precisely why it appeals to disciplined players. Whatever you choose, remember that gambling is entertainment with a cost, not a way to make money. Every deposit should be an amount you are comfortable losing, and you should never chase losses. If you feel your play is becoming a problem, GAMSTOP offers free self-exclusion across all UKGC-licensed sites, and GambleAware provides free, confidential support. All gambling products are strictly 18+.
